Demetrius T. Knight Jr. (born July 21, 2000)[1][2] is an American professional football linebacker for the Cincinnati Bengals of the National Football League (NFL). He played college football for the South Carolina Gamecocks, Charlotte 49ers and Georgia Tech Yellow Jackets. Knight was selected by the Bengals in the second round of the 2025 NFL draft.
Early life and high school
[edit | edit source]Knight attended Strong Rock Christian School in Locust Grove, Georgia.[3] Coming out of high school, Knight was unranked, where he committed to play college football for the Georgia Tech Yellow Jackets.[4][5]
College career
[edit | edit source]Georgia Tech
[edit | edit source]During Knight's four-year career at Georgia Tech from 2019 through 2022, he appeared in 36 games where he notched 51 tackles with three being for a loss, a sack, two pass deflections, two forced fumbles, and a fumble recovery, while also completing one pass for four yards.[6][7][8][9][10][excessive citations] After the 2022 season, Knight entered his name into the NCAA transfer portal.[11]
Charlotte
[edit | edit source]Knight transferred to play for the Charlotte 49ers.[12] In 2023, he notched 96 tackles with six being for a loss, three interceptions, and a touchdown for the 49ers.[13] After one year with Charlotte, Knight once again entered his name into the NCAA transfer portal.[14]
South Carolina
[edit | edit source]Knight transferred to play for the South Carolina Gamecocks.[15] In week 10 of the 2024 season, he notched seven tackles in a 28-7 win over Vanderbilt.[16] In the 2024 regular-season finale, Knight intercepted quarterback Cade Klubnik with 12 seconds remaining to help the Gamecocks seal a rivalry win over Clemson.[17]

Knight was selected by the Cincinnati Bengals with the 49th pick in the second round of the 2025 NFL draft.[20][21]
Personal
[edit | edit source]Knight is cousins with former Pro Bowl defensive back DeAngelo Hall and distant cousins with musical superstars Aretha Franklin and Gladys Knight.[22]
